Cannes Film Festival 2024 Highlights Global Cinema and New Talent
The 77th Cannes Film Festival is currently underway on the French Riviera, serving as a vibrant hub for the international film community and a showcase for the year's most anticipated cinematic works. This year's festival has been characterized by a mix of legendary directors returning to the spotlight and a surge of interest in diverse, international storytelling. The event continues to be the premier destination for high-profile premieres and critical debate.
One of the most talked-about entries in the competition is Francis Ford Coppola's 'Megalopolis,' a self-funded epic that has polarized critics with its ambitious and experimental narrative. While some have praised it as a visionary masterpiece, others have found it overly complex and unconventional. The film's presence at the festival highlights the enduring influence of the New Hollywood era on contemporary cinema and the risks veteran directors are still willing to take.
The festival also celebrated the career of Meryl Streep, who received an Honorary Palme d'Or during the opening ceremony. In her emotional acceptance speech, Streep reflected on her decades-long career and the changing landscape of the film industry. Her presence added a layer of Hollywood glamour to the proceedings, reminding attendees of the festival's role in honoring the legends of the craft.
Beyond the main competition, the Marché du Film is seeing record attendance as distributors from around the world negotiate deals for independent and international projects. There is a notable trend toward genre-bending films and stories from underrepresented regions, reflecting a global audience's growing appetite for fresh perspectives. Streaming platforms are also maintaining a significant presence, though the festival's commitment to the theatrical experience remains a central theme.
